Archbold kept a clean sheet against Evergreen on Saturday. They walked away with a 2-0 win over the Evergreen Vikings. That result was just more of the same for these two, as the Blue Streaks also won the last time the pair played back in September.
Rudy Rodger was the driving force of Archbold's attack as he scored both of Archbold's goals, bringing his season total up to 13 goals.
Archbold pushed their record up to 10-5-2 with the victory, which was their third straight at home. As for Evergreen, their loss dropped their record down to 7-9-2.
Archbold is taking a road trip to face off against Ottawa Hills at 5:00 p.m. on Tuesday. Archbold is strutting in with some offensive muscle as they've averaged 3.7 goals per game this season. Evergreen does not have any more games scheduled as of now.
